Overview
Dana Schwartz is a Pediatric Surgeon in Columbus, Ohio. Her top areas of expertise are Fibroadenoma, Ganglioneuroma, Ganglioneuroblastoma, and Retroperitoneal Inflammation.
Her clinical research consists of co-authoring 24 peer reviewed articles. MediFind looks at clinical research from the past 15 years.
